Transaction f08c33428abbfa3d4c486cf1311d9652069754893c4b45a5ce02e4b708cecac4
2 Input
2 Outputs
- f08c33428abbfa3d4c486cf1311d9652069754893c4b45a5ce02e4b708cecac4:0
- f08c33428abbfa3d4c486cf1311d9652069754893c4b45a5ce02e4b708cecac4:1
value 4251779
address 3KG9KTTc66CcX4LNLEz15w2Qv9TLQVokmg
value 33393
address 17YbZsPcVJ2tubVw3wQ1Gy86GthHoa5khD